Introduction

International Dance Day is a global celebration held each year on April 29th. It was first established by the Dance Committee of the International Theatre Institute (ITI) in 1982, which is an organization dedicated to preserving, promoting, and developing theatre, dance, and related arts around the world. The purpose of International Dance Day is to encourage people to explore the art of dance, appreciate its beauty, and recognize its importance in society. A History of International Dance Day and Its Significance

International Dance Day has its origins in the International Theatre Institute (ITI) which was founded in 1948. The ITI established the Dance Committee in 1972, and the following decade saw the formation of International Dance Day. According to the official website, “The purpose of this day is to celebrate dance, revel in the universality of this art form, cross all political, cultural, and ethnic barriers, and bring people together with a common language – dance.”

The ITI also states that International Dance Day “provides a platform for dancers and choreographers to share their knowledge and experience with each other and the public.” This is important because it allows people from different backgrounds and cultures to come together and appreciate the beauty of dance. It also serves as a reminder of the power of dance to bring joy and unity to people around the world.

International Dance Day is celebrated in many different ways around the world. In some countries, traditional dances are performed to honor the day, while in others, special events are organized to bring people together. No matter how it is celebrated, International Dance Day is a time to recognize and appreciate the beauty of dance in all its forms.

Traditional dances from around the world vary greatly in style and origin. From the energetic African dances of the Maasai people to the graceful Balinese dances of Indonesia, there is something for everyone to enjoy. Each culture has its own unique way of celebrating International Dance Day, and these celebrations often involve music, costumes, and storytelling.

A Guide to Planning an International Dance Day Event

Organizing an International Dance Day event can be a great way to bring people together and celebrate the joy of movement. Here are some tips for planning a successful event:

Choosing a Venue: The venue you choose should be large enough to accommodate your guests and provide a comfortable and safe space for them to enjoy the festivities. Consider factors such as accessibility, cost, and amenities when selecting a venue.

Setting the Theme: Choose a theme for your event that reflects the spirit of International Dance Day. Popular themes include international cultures, traditional dances, or even a specific genre of dance such as ballet or hip-hop.

Inviting Guests: Invite friends, family, and colleagues to your event. You can also reach out to local dance schools or organizations to see if they would like to participate.

Decorations, Music, and Food: Add decorations, music, and food to your event to make it a truly memorable experience. Consider hiring a DJ or live band to provide entertainment, and create a buffet of traditional dishes from around the world.

Understanding the Power of Dance: Reflections From Famous Dancers

Dance is an expression of emotion and creativity, and it can be a powerful tool for self-discovery and healing. Here are some inspiring quotes from famous dancers to help you understand the power of dance:

“Dance is the hidden language of the soul.” – Martha Graham

“Dancing is the loftiest, the most moving, the most beautiful of the arts, because it is no mere translation or abstraction from life; it is life itself.” – Havelock Ellis

“Dance is the only art of which we ourselves are the stuff of which it is made.” – Ted Shawn

“Dance is the poetic baring of the soul through motion.” – Shanna La Fleur

Through dance, we can learn to express ourselves without words, connect with our emotions, and gain a deeper understanding of the world around us. As we celebrate International Dance Day, let us remember the importance of this art form in our lives and the power it has to bring us joy and unity.
